The Child Outreach Screener assists the Child Outreach Coordinator in conducting Child Outreach Screenings for children ages 3, 4, and 5 and their families in school and community-based settings. This position supports outreach efforts by helping identify developmental needs, engaging families, and ensuring screenings are completed accurately and respectfully.

Classification Key:
Sedentary – Exerting up to 10 lbs. of force occasionally; negligible amount of force frequently to lift, carry, push/pull or otherwise move objects;
Light – Exerting up to 20 lbs. of force occasionally and/or 10 pounds of force frequently or negligible amounts of force constantly to move objects;
Medium – Exerting 20 lbs. – 50 lbs. of force occasionally; 10 lbs. – 20 lbs. frequent; and/or greater than negligible up to 10 lbs. of force constantly to move objects;
Heavy – Exerting 50 lbs. – 100 lbs. of force occasionally; in excess of 50 lbs. frequently; 10 lbs. – 20 lbs. of force constantly to move objects;
Very Heavy – Exerting in excess of 100 lbs. of force occasionally; and/or in excess of 50 lbs. of force frequently; in excess of 20 lbs. of force constantly to move objects.
